Psychiatry training needs more clinical neuroscience to bridge the mind-brain gap. Integrating neuroscience enhances understanding of psychiatric disorders and treatments for better patient care.

Area of Science:

  • Neuroscience
  • Clinical Psychiatry

Background:

  • Historically, clinical psychiatry has not emphasized basic science, leading to a disconnect between mind and brain concepts.
  • This gap hinders the integration of neuroscience into psychiatric practice and residency training.

Purpose of the Study:

  • To address the underresourcing of neuroscience education in psychiatric residency programs.
  • To prepare current and future psychiatrists to integrate clinical neuroscience findings into their practice.

Main Methods:

  • Reviewing advancements in understanding the neurobiology of psychiatric disorders.
  • Examining the neurobiological mechanisms of various psychiatric treatments, including psychotherapy, exercise, ECT, and neuromodulation.
